Portuguese club Vitória SC has unveiled its new 26-27 third kit, made by Hummel. This launch completes the team's set for the new season, following the release of the home and away shirts earlier in July. The 26-27 campaign marks the club's return to the Danish sportswear brand after a gap of more than 30 years, replacing previous supplier Macron.
The Hummel Vitória SC 26-27 third shirt draws clear inspiration from the club's third kit worn during the 2000-01 season. It features a bold design with vertical white, yellow, and brownish stripes running across the bottom of the yellow front.

Portuguese Primeira Liga club Vitória SC has officially launched its new 26-27 home and away kits, marking the start of a five-year technical partnership with Hummel. Revealed under the slogan "O futuro é preto e branco" (The future is black and white), the collection shifts focus entirely to the club's traditional colors.
The well-thought-out white home shirt features black accents, two subtle sublimated diagonal lines referencing the fringe from the club crest, and matching embossed line patterns. The away kit pays tribute to the city's history with an impressive embossed graphic of D. Afonso Henriques, the first King of Portugal, covering the front. Both jerseys include "Vitória SC 1922" inscribed on the upper back, celebrating the dawn of the club's new era.

Vitória Sport Clube has officially announced a new five-year technical sponsorship deal with Hummel, beginning with the 2026-27 season. The Danish sportswear brand will supply the Portuguese club's match kits, training gear, and lifestyle apparel until the end of the 2030-31 campaign. This agreement brings an end to Vitória SC's decade-long partnership with Macron, who had been the club's kit maker since the 2016-17 season.
The club described the new agreement as a "return to the past to project into the future," referencing Hummel's previous stint as Vitória SC's kit supplier during 1992-92.
